North Korea Plays up its Proposal to Halt Military Hostility

North Korea has stressed its sincerity in its recent proposal to halt all acts of military hostility between the Koreas, highlighting the three principles of reunification stipulated in the 1972 inter-Korean statement.

On the 42nd anniversary of the July 4 Joint Statement, the North's state controlled Rodong Sinmun, said the recent icy relations between the two Koreas are a clear result of what happens when the three principles of independence, peace and national unity are not upheld.

The paper pitched the idea that Pyongyang's recent proposal demonstrates the North's commitment to the three principles. 

Meanwhile, the paper also carried editorials by officials blasting the South Korea-U.S. joint military exercises and urging South Korea to accept the North's proposal.
